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Patricroft to Abergele & Pensarn start from as little as £13.90

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Patricroft to Abergele & Pensarn are available for £32.80 one way

The Facilities of Patricroft Station

Upon arriving at Patricroft, you’ll find the station lacks a ticket office, but it does provide ticket machines for convenient purchases. While you can't collect tickets bought online directly here, these machines are equipped with an induction loop to aid hearing-impaired passengers. Smartcards are favored at Patricroft too, with validators in place for seamless entry and exit.

For those who require support, remember that the station is unstopped, though assistance can be provided by the onboard conductor. Rest assured that help is available, with ramps for train access and clear instructions for those traveling at their pace. Despite its stripped-back nature, Patricroft Station assures a safe and accessible transition to your awaiting train.

Facilities at Abergele & Pensarn Station

Abergele & Pensarn station strikes a balance between essential services and straightforward convenience. While there is no traditional ticket office, you'll find a practical ticket machine available for purchasing and collecting online tickets. For those with accessibility needs, this machine is equipped with touchscreen controls, though it accepts card payments only. An induction loop is also in place for those with hearing impairments.

Safety and security are prioritized here, as evidenced by the presence of CCTV cameras throughout the station. Although there isn't a waiting room, passengers can find seating areas to relax while waiting for their train. Step-free access is partially available, making it more accessible for individuals with reduced mobility. While it lacks the hustle and bustle of a major station, it maintains efficiency in its offerings.
